Are you eagerly anticipating the arrival of fluffy chicks? Then let's get down to business and talk about the crucial question: how long does it take for chicken eggs to hatch? It's a common question among those who are fascinated by the process of hatching. The answer is a bit more than just a simple number, as several factors can influence the incubation period.
- Generally, it takes around 21 days for chicken eggs to hatch under ideal conditions.
- However, temperature fluctuations, humidity levels, and even the breed of chicken can affect this timeline.
- Over the incubation process, you'll see tiny changes in the eggshell as the chick inside grows and develops.
By the end of the 21-day period, you'll be rewarded with adorable baby chicks that are ready to explore their world. Keep a close look on your incubator, and soon enough, you'll be celebrating Hatching Day!

Understanding Egg Development: The Stages of Incubation
The journey from a tiny egg to a hatched chick is a fascinating process known as incubation. This critical period involves several distinct steps that ensure the proper development and survival of the embryo within the shell. Initially, the newly laid sphere undergoes a period of activation, where the sperm and egg unite to form a single cell called a zygote. This embryo then duplicates rapidly, forming a cluster of cells known website as a blastoderm.
- As incubation progresses, the embryo grows its vital organs such as the heart, brain, and lungs.
- Nutrients from the nutrient sac provide essential sustenance for this maturation.
- Finally, near the end of incubation, the embryo gets ready to hatch by chipping through the eggshell.
The length of incubation varies depending on the kind of bird, with some eggs taking only a few weeks to hatch while others require several months.
Pollock: A Delicious and Healthy Seafood Option
Pollock is a white-fleshed seafood known for its mild flavor and firm texture. It boasts impressive nutritional benefits, being an excellent supplier of protein, omega-3 fatty acids, and essential vitamins and minerals. Sustainable fishing approaches guarantee healthy pollock numbers, making it a ethical choice for seafood lovers. Try adding pollock into your diet with dishes like pan-seared fillets, flavorful soups, or hearty fish tacos.
Opting sustainably sourced pollock contributes to the long-term health of our oceans and ensures a future where we can all enjoy this versatile seafood.
